First Quarter 2020 Net Revenue Grew 6% Compared to First Quarter 2019
Net Loss of $16 Million
Adjusted EBITDA was $17 Million
As of March 31, 2020, the Company had $491 Million of Cash, Cash Equivalents and Marketable Securities
Yelp Inc. (NYSE: YELP), the company that connects people with great local businesses, today posted its financial results for the first quarter ended March 31, 2020 in the Q1 2020 Shareholder Letter available on its Investor Relations website at www.yelp-ir.com.
“The emergence of the COVID-19 pandemic has drastically changed nearly all aspects of life and has significantly impacted local businesses and their ability to operate as they once did,” said Jeremy Stoppelman, Yelp’s co-founder and chief executive officer. “Our first quarter results demonstrate the strength of our strategy, as we grew Revenue 6% compared to the first quarter of 2019, despite the emergence of the COVID-19 pandemic in March. While there is no way of knowing how long this pandemic will last, we are encouraged by the early signs of stabilization in the business that we witnessed in the second half of April. We are confident that our diversified customer base across a variety of geographies and categories, financial liquidity, and operational capabilities will enable Yelp to weather the current crisis and emerge well-positioned to support local economies as they recover and return to growth.”

About Yelp
Yelp Inc. (www.yelp.com) connects people with great local businesses. With unmatched local business information, photos, and review content, Yelp provides a one-stop local platform for consumers to discover, connect, and transact with local businesses of all sizes by making it easy to request a quote, join a waitlist, and make a reservation, appointment, or purchase. Yelp was founded in San Francisco in July 2004.

Non-GAAP Financial Measures
This press release and statements made during the above referenced webcast may include information relating to EBITDA, Adjusted EBITDA and Adjusted EBITDA margin, each of which the Securities and Exchange Commission has defined as a "non-GAAP financial measure."
We define EBITDA as net income (loss), adjusted to exclude: provision for (benefit from) income taxes; other income, net; and depreciation and amortization.
We define Adjusted EBITDA as net income (loss), adjusted to exclude: provision for (benefit from) income taxes; other income, net; depreciation and amortization; stock-based compensation expense; and, in certain periods, certain other income and expense items. We define Adjusted EBITDA margin as Adjusted EBITDA divided by net revenue.
EBITDA, Adjusted EBITDA and Adjusted EBITDA margin are key measures used by Yelp management and the board of directors to understand and evaluate core operating performance and trends, to prepare and approve Yelp’s annual budget and to develop short- and long-term operational plans. The presentation of this financial information, which is not prepared under any comprehensive set of accounting rules or principles, is not intended to be considered in isolation or as a substitute for the financial information prepared and presented in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les in the United States (“GAAP”).
